Pilot carrying this ID is a Lane Hacker, who :

  • Can demand credits or cargo from traders and unallied smugglers or factions
  • Can trade and escort smugglers
  • Can engage pirates, terrorists and lawfuls within their Zone of Influence
  • Cannot ally with any lawfuls
  • Can fulfill bounty contracts
  • Cannot use any transports with more than 4,300 cargo.

Allowed ships: Fighters, Freighters, Transports, Gunboats

Carrying unmounted IDs in your ship, as well as not equipping an ID, is a serious crime.
